An area organized into independent political unit is a select one:

D. State

The definition of state is a nation and/or territory that is organized into an organized, independent, political unit/community under one government.

How did city-states in what is now Italy become so powerful?
nalin [4]

Answer: Trade made the city-states wealthy. Many were successful and powerful because they specialized and were located in the middle of trade routes. Venice was the most powerful Italian city-state and it specialized in shipping allowing it to control the trade routes in the Mediterranean Sea.
